History and Evolution of the Blue Mustang Convertible
Let's take a little trip down memory lane and talk about the rich history of the Blue Mustang Convertible. The Mustang was born in 1964, a period of American optimism and innovation. It was an immediate success, quickly capturing the hearts of drivers across the country. The convertible version was a crucial part of that initial success, offering a unique blend of style and open-air thrills. Over the years, the Mustang has gone through several generations, each bringing new designs, features, and technological advancements. The first-generation Mustangs, from 1964 to 1973, are highly sought after by collectors. These cars, with their classic styling and powerful engines, are true icons of American automotive history. Early convertible models, with their sleek lines and sporty profiles, defined the era.
The second generation, from 1974 to 1978, saw a shift in design, reflecting the changing times and regulations. While these models have their own charm, they are generally less sought after than the first generation. The third generation, from 1979 to 1993, brought a more aerodynamic design and improved performance, continuing to keep the convertible option alive. The fourth generation, from 1994 to 2004, marked a return to the classic Mustang styling, with a focus on retro-inspired designs. The fifth generation, from 2005 to 2014, saw a significant upgrade in technology and performance, with powerful engines and modern features. And the sixth generation, which started in 2015, continues to evolve, with updated designs, advanced technology, and a focus on both performance and efficiency. Through it all, the Blue Mustang Convertible has remained a symbol of freedom, style, and the open road. Each generation has added its own unique twist to the car's identity, but the core essence of the Mustang - its blend of power, style, and driving pleasure - has always remained.
Finding the Perfect Blue Mustang Convertible for Sale
Alright, you're sold! You want a Blue Mustang Convertible. But where do you even begin to look? Finding the perfect car requires a bit of research, patience, and a keen eye. Let's break down the process step by step, guys! First, you need to decide which generation of Mustang appeals to you the most. Do you crave the classic look of the first generation, the retro feel of the fourth generation, or the modern features of the sixth generation? Each generation has its own unique characteristics, so it's essential to understand your preferences. Once you've chosen your desired generation, it's time to start searching. Online marketplaces are a great place to begin. Websites like eBay Motors, AutoTrader, and Craigslist have a vast selection of Mustangs for sale, often with detailed descriptions and photos. Local dealerships and private sellers are also worth checking out. Attend car shows and events. These events are great places to find Mustangs for sale, connect with other enthusiasts, and see cars up close. This allows you to inspect the car, ask questions, and negotiate the price. Another important tip is to check the car's history. Request a vehicle history report. This report will provide valuable information about the car's past, including accident history, title issues, and maintenance records. You must inspect the car thoroughly. Pay close attention to the bodywork, paint, interior, and engine. Check for any signs of rust, damage, or wear and tear. It's also a good idea to have a mechanic inspect the car, especially if you're not familiar with car mechanics. This can help you identify any potential problems before you buy.

Maintaining Your Blue Mustang Convertible
So, you've got your Blue Mustang Convertible! Congratulations! Now comes the fun part: keeping it in tip-top shape and enjoying every moment. Regular maintenance is key to preserving your car's value, performance, and appearance. Here are some essential maintenance tips to keep your Blue Mustang Convertible running smoothly for years to come. Oil Changes: Regular oil changes are crucial for engine health. Follow the manufacturer's recommendations for oil type and frequency. Generally, oil changes should be performed every 3,000 to 5,000 miles, or every 6 months, depending on your driving habits and the type of oil used. Tire Maintenance: Properly inflated tires are essential for safe driving and fuel efficiency. Check your tire pressure regularly and inflate them to the recommended pressure, which can be found on a sticker inside the driver's side door or in your owner's manual. Be sure to rotate your tires every 5,000 to 7,500 miles to promote even wear.
Brake Inspection: The brakes are a crucial safety component of your car. Inspect your brake pads, rotors, and calipers regularly for wear and tear. If you notice any unusual noises, vibrations, or reduced braking performance, have your brakes inspected and repaired immediately. Fluid Checks: Keep an eye on all the fluids in your car. Check your engine oil, coolant, brake fluid, power steering fluid, and transmission fluid regularly. Top off any fluids that are low, and replace them as needed. Belt and Hose Inspection: Inspect your belts and hoses for cracks, wear, and leaks. Replace any belts or hoses that show signs of damage. Make sure your convertible top is properly maintained. Clean the top regularly and inspect it for any tears, rips, or leaks. Also, store it properly when not in use. Regularly wash and wax your Blue Mustang Convertible to protect the paint and keep it looking its best. Use quality car care products and avoid harsh chemicals. Modifying Your Blue Mustang Convertible
Once you're enjoying your Blue Mustang Convertible, you might start thinking about making it even more unique and tailored to your tastes. Modifying your car can be a fantastic way to personalize it and improve its performance, but it's important to do it right. Here are some ideas and tips to get you started. Performance Upgrades: If you want to boost your Mustang's performance, consider upgrades like a cold air intake, a new exhaust system, or a performance chip. These modifications can improve horsepower, torque, and overall engine efficiency. Another option is a suspension upgrade. Upgrading your car's suspension can improve handling and ride quality. Consider installing new shocks, struts, springs, and sway bars to enhance your car's cornering and stability. Exterior Enhancements: One of the most common ways to customize a Mustang is with exterior modifications. This includes installing a new body kit, adding a rear spoiler, or upgrading the wheels and tires. You can also change the car's appearance by adding custom paint or vinyl graphics.
Interior Customization: Don't forget the inside! Customizing the interior can significantly enhance the driving experience. Install custom seats, a new steering wheel, or an upgraded sound system. You can also add interior trim, such as carbon fiber or wood grain, to give the car a more luxurious feel. When modifying your Blue Mustang Convertible, it is essential to prioritize safety and reliability. Always choose high-quality parts, and make sure that any modifications you make are installed correctly. It's also a good idea to consult with a professional mechanic or tuner to get advice on the best modifications for your car. Before starting any modifications, research the laws and regulations in your area regarding vehicle modifications. Some modifications, such as those that affect emissions or noise levels, may be restricted. Modifying your Blue Mustang Convertible can be a rewarding experience.
